test: add is_superset test cases for BTreeSet
Diffstat (limited to 'library/alloc/src')
| -rw-r--r-- | library/alloc/src/collections/btree/set/tests.rs | 36 |
1 files changed, 36 insertions, 0 deletions
diff --git a/library/alloc/src/collections/btree/set/tests.rs b/library/alloc/src/collections/btree/set/tests.rs index 00a2a0aaa14..a56916081b7 100644 --- a/library/alloc/src/collections/btree/set/tests.rs +++ b/library/alloc/src/collections/btree/set/tests.rs @@ -320,6 +320,42 @@ fn test_is_subset() { } #[test] +fn test_is_superset() { + fn is_superset(a: &[i32], b: &[i32]) -> bool { + let set_a = BTreeSet::from_iter(a.iter()); + let set_b = BTreeSet::from_iter(b.iter()); + set_a.is_superset(&set_b) + } + + assert_eq!(is_superset(&[], &[]), true); + assert_eq!(is_superset(&[], &[1, 2]), false); + assert_eq!(is_superset(&[0], &[1, 2]), false); + assert_eq!(is_superset(&[1], &[1, 2]), false); + assert_eq!(is_superset(&[4], &[1, 2]), false); + assert_eq!(is_superset(&[1, 4], &[1, 2]), false); + assert_eq!(is_superset(&[1, 2], &[1, 2]), true); + assert_eq!(is_superset(&[1, 2, 3], &[1, 3]), true); + assert_eq!(is_superset(&[1, 2, 3], &[]), true); + assert_eq!(is_superset(&[-1, 1, 2, 3], &[-1, 3]), true); + + if cfg!(miri) { + // Miri is too slow + return; + } + + let large = Vec::from_iter(0..100); + assert_eq!(is_superset(&[], &large), false); + assert_eq!(is_superset(&large, &[]), true); + assert_eq!(is_superset(&large, &[1]), true); + assert_eq!(is_superset(&large, &[50, 99]), true); + assert_eq!(is_superset(&large, &[100]), false); + assert_eq!(is_superset(&large, &[0, 99]), true); + assert_eq!(is_superset(&[-1], &large), false); + assert_eq!(is_superset(&[0], &large), false); + assert_eq!(is_superset(&[99, 100], &large), false); +} + +#[test] fn test_retain() { let mut set = BTreeSet::from([1, 2, 3, 4, 5, 6]); set.retain(|&k| k % 2 == 0); |
